info About Cricket Wireless (AT&T subsidiary)

Cricket Wireless is headquartered in Atlanta, GA, and operates as a wholly-owned subsidiary of AT&T. Cricket provides no-contract prepaid wireless service on AT&T's network — the same towers used by AT&T postpaid customers. Cricket is popular for budget-conscious consumers who want reliable coverage without a long-term contract or credit check. Cricket plans include unlimited talk, text, and data with features like hotspot, international calling, and Wi-Fi calling.

tips_and_updates Fix It Yourself

Try these steps before calling. They resolve the majority of common Cricket Wireless issues.

1

Enable Wi-Fi calling for better indoor coverage

In your phone's Settings → Phone → Wi-Fi Calling, enable Wi-Fi Calling (supported on most smartphones). This routes calls over Wi-Fi when cellular signal is weak, dramatically improving call quality and reliability in buildings.

2

Set up AutoPay to avoid service interruption

Cricket prepaid service is suspended if payment is missed. Set up AutoPay in the My Cricket app to automatically charge your payment method monthly — you also get a $5/month discount on most plans with AutoPay enrolled.

3

Update APN settings if data stops working

If data stops working after a phone change or SIM swap, update your Cricket APN: Settings → Mobile Networks → APN → New APN: Name: Cricket, APN: ndo, MCC: 310, MNC: 150, APN Type: default,supl,mms. Save and restart your phone.

shield
Warranty & Coverage
Cricket-branded phones include a 1-year manufacturer warranty. Third-party phones purchased from Cricket include the manufacturer's standard warranty. Cricket device protection plans are available for a monthly fee.

quiz Cricket Wireless FAQ

Common questions answered by our research team.

add Is Cricket wireless on AT&T's network?
Yes — Cricket Wireless uses AT&T's 4G LTE and 5G network, the exact same towers as AT&T postpaid customers. The only difference is that AT&T postpaid customers get network priority over Cricket users during network congestion (called 'deprioritization').
add How much does Cricket Wireless cost?
Cricket plans range from $30/month (2 GB data) to $55/month (unlimited premium data). Multi-line discounts and AutoPay credits apply. Cricket is typically $20-40 cheaper per month than comparable AT&T postpaid plans.
add Does Cricket Wireless require a credit check?
No — Cricket is a prepaid carrier and does not require a credit check, credit score, or deposit to activate service. Anyone can sign up without credit approval.
add Can I bring my own phone to Cricket?
Yes — you can bring any unlocked phone or an AT&T-compatible phone to Cricket. Check compatibility at cricketwireless.com/byod. iPhones, Samsung Galaxy, and most Android phones compatible with AT&T work on Cricket's network.
add How do I unlock a Cricket phone?
Cricket phones unlock automatically after 6 months of active service. You can then request an unlock online at cricketwireless.com/unlock or by calling 1-800-274-2538. Unlocked Cricket phones work on AT&T and any compatible GSM carrier worldwide.
